The (official) Music Assistant Mobile app is a cross-platform client application designed for Android and iOS. Developed using Kotlin Multiplatform (KMP) and Compose Multiplatform frameworks, this project aims to provide a unified codebase for seamless music management across multiple platforms.
Please note: that this project is still under (heavy) development and not yet in a production state or published to any of the app stores. Development work is in progress to allow this project to become the official mobile app for the Music Assistant project.

Disclaimer: This app is not intended to provide offline playback
Releases of the Music Assistant Mobile App are intended to support the latest (at the time of release) and one previous Music Assistant Server stable versions.
The goal of this app is to provide an iOS and Android native feeling experience for playing and controlling audio via Music Assistant on both Android/iOS phones and tablets. This means that as well as making it easy to navigate the MA library and providers, this shouldn't come at the expense of being able to quickly control players. Specifically, these actions should be available as quickly as possible when opening the app in pretty much any state:
Compatibility with Apple CarPlay and Android Auto is a core focus, ensuring you can enjoy your music easily and safely through your car’s infotainment system. These in-car experiences are dedicated exclusively to the local player; managing external players is out of scope.
